Yankees nice Mariano Rivera suffers torn Achilles throughout Outdated-Timers’ Day sport

The return of the Yankees’ Outdated-Timers’ Day alumni sport made for a painful afternoon for Mariano Rivera, as the best nearer of all time suffered a devastating harm in the course of the exhibition.

A Yankees spokesperson stated that Rivera damage his Achilles in the course of the sport, confirming what former teammate Roger Clemens informed WFAN’s Suzyn Waldman and Dave Sims. Fernando Cuza, Rivera’s agent, then confirmed that Rivera tore his Achilles.

Rivera is ready to endure surgical procedure subsequent week within the New York space.

The Yankees’ spokesperson added that Rivera met with Yankees trainers. Clemens, in the meantime, was the primary to notice that Rivera went to the hospital.

“We all thought it was a hamstring, but I think it’s a little worse than that,” Clemens informed WFAN.

When Sims requested if Rivera’s Achilles “popped,” Clemens replied, “I think so.”

Saturday marked the Yankees’ first Outdated-Timers’ Day alumni sport since 2019, as pandemic-era restrictions and injured ex-pinstripers made it not possible or tough to play the competition lately.

Rivera, who all the time cherished to shag flyballs throughout his taking part in days, damage himself whereas manning heart subject throughout a Willie Randolph at-bat. Video taken by The Athletic’s Chris Kirshner confirmed the 55-year-old on the bottom after reacting to a pop-up off Randolph’s bat.

Rivera beforehand ripped a single off Andy Pettitte, one other ex-teammate, and made it to first base with out subject.

“We talked,” Cuza stated. “He said he was hitting and running and diving and doing everything else. And going after a simple flyball, he just felt a pop.”

Previous to getting damage, Rivera additionally informed reporters that he deliberate on chatting with embattled Yankees reliever Devin Williams, who has been faraway from the nearer’s position twice this season. Nonetheless, Williams stated that that assembly didn’t happen due to Rivera’s harm.

The scene of Rivera on the bottom referred to as again to 2012, when the all-time saves chief tore his ACL whereas shagging balls throughout batting apply in Kansas Metropolis.

Rivera returned for one final season in 2013, however there’s no telling if MLB’s solely unanimous Corridor of Famer will play in one other Outdated-Timers’ Day sport following Saturday’s harm.
